What Connecticut Technical Education and Career System tells you before choosing a home

Connecticut Technical Education and Career System is listed with 17 public schools and 11,183 reported students in the current NCES file. Treat this as a district-level research page: it helps you understand scale, grade coverage, and school records, but it does not confirm the school assigned to a specific address.

School records

Largest listed schools in Connecticut Technical Education and Career System

Sorted by reported enrollment. Profile links appear where SchoolsByCounty has generated an individual school page; listed-only records still preserve NCES grade, type, city, and enrollment fields.

View all county schools
SchoolLevelGradesCityEnrollmentProfile
Bullard-Havens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Bridgeport810Listed only
W. F. Kaynor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Waterbury791Listed only
Platt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Milford787Listed only
H. C. Wilcox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Meriden761Listed only
A. I. Prince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Hartford757Listed only
Henry Abbott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Danbury702Listed only
H. H. Ellis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Danielson668Listed only
Norwich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Norwich661Listed only
Howell Cheney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Manchester659Listed only
Ella T. Grasso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Groton654Listed only
E. C. Goodwin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12New Britain647Listed only
Emmett O'Brien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Ansonia627Listed only
Eli Whitney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Hamden619Listed only
Oliver Wolcott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Torrington618Listed only
Vinal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Middletown529Listed only
Windham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Willimantic464Listed only
J. M. Wright Technical High School

Vocational

High9–12Stamford429Listed only
